Start With Your Marketing Goals
Before contacting an agency, identify what you want to achieve. Your objective could be increasing website traffic, generating leads, improving search visibility, increasing sales, building brand awareness, or reaching a specific local audience.
Having a clear goal makes it easier to determine which services you actually need. It also helps an agency create a strategy based on measurable outcomes rather than simply recommending every available service.
Check the Agency's Experience
Experience matters when selecting a marketing partner. Look at the type of businesses the agency has worked with and whether its team understands your industry and target audience.
Do not focus only on the number of years an agency has been operating. Look at the quality of its previous work, campaign approach, case studies, and ability to explain how its strategies produced results.
An experienced agency should also be comfortable discussing both successful campaigns and challenges.
Understand the Services Included
Digital marketing involves several areas, and not every business needs all of them.
Depending on your goals, you may need SEO, Google Ads, social media marketing, content creation, email marketing, conversion optimisation, or analytics.

Ask How Performance Is Measured
A professional agency should explain how it measures success.
Depending on your goals, important metrics may include organic traffic, keyword visibility, leads, conversion rate, cost per lead, advertising return, engagement, or sales.
Be careful with agencies that focus only on vanity metrics. For example, gaining followers may look impressive, but it does not necessarily mean the business is gaining customers.
The right metrics should connect marketing activity with actual business objectives.
Check Reporting and Communication
Regular communication is essential when another company manages your online marketing.
Ask how often you will receive reports and what information they contain. A useful report should explain what was completed, what changed, what results were achieved, and what actions are planned next.
You should also know who will be your point of contact and how frequently strategy discussions will take place.
Clear communication makes it easier to understand progress and address problems early.
Avoid Guaranteed Ranking Promises
SEO and digital marketing involve many factors outside an agency's complete control. Search algorithms, competitors, customer behaviour, market conditions, and advertising costs can all change.
Therefore, be cautious if an agency guarantees a specific Google ranking, traffic number, or sales result within an exact timeframe.
A trustworthy agency should instead explain the strategy, expected direction, key challenges, and metrics that will be monitored.
Look Beyond the Lowest Price
Budget is important, but choosing the cheapest service may not always be the best decision.
A low-cost package may provide limited strategy, minimal content, basic reporting, or little ongoing optimisation. On the other hand, a higher-priced service should be able to explain the additional value it provides.
Compare agencies based on scope, expertise, communication, reporting, and expected business value rather than price alone.
